- [ ] Tile prefetcher sanity check: before promoting Waymarsh 3.2, kick off a prefetch run against the staging region and make sure the cache-hit rate climbs past 90% within ten minutes. If it stalls, don't ship — last time that meant the manifest was stale. Log the run and jot down the build token below.

session token of kahag-bawip = htk6_729d08

Handover note — from Dara to incoming reviewer. Snapshot tests for the Quillbar UI components live in the Fablemount repo; baselines regenerate nightly. Watch for flaky diffs on the date-picker widget. Approvals for baseline updates need two sign-offs. To access the archived snapshot vault for the audit, use the recovery account. Its passphrase follows on the next line.

strongbox words: druvan-lamys-eliius-jorax-istox-soreth-ulays-gilix-ralix-oliiel-norwyn-casvan-praius

Key ceremony checklist — Splitgate Assigner. Confirm the A/B assignment service is drained and experiment buckets are frozen before key rotation. The release manager verifies that hashing seeds remain unchanged so existing assignments stay stable. Two custodians must co-sign the ceremony record. When both signatures are captured, enter the recovery passphrase listed below.

strongbox words: oliael-gilax-lamael

Meeting notes (excerpt) — Exhibition loans, Fenwright Gallery

Attendees confirmed the three loaned ceramics from the Okerby Collection return next Tuesday. Condition reports were reviewed and countersigned; minor glaze wear on piece two was noted before loan, so no claim arises. Packing is by the gallery's own technicians, crates sealed on site. The insurer requires a named courier only. At collection, the driver is to be given the hand-over instruction recorded below.

dispatch memo: the sorius tamius courier leaves the praeth ledger at gate 4873 under passcode 928014